Hostel Management System Using Flask
1.0.0
هذا تطبيق ويب يعتمد على القارورة لإدارة نزل. ويشمل وظائف لتسجيل الطلاب ، والغرف الإدارة ، ونفقات التتبع ، والمزيد.
استنساخ المستودع:
git clone https://github.com/yourusername/Hostel-Management-System-Using-Flask.git
cd Hostel-Management-System-Using-Flask قم بإنشاء بيئة افتراضية وتفعيلها (اسم دليل البيئة الافتراضية IS .venv ):
python3 -m venv .venv
source .venv/bin/activate # On Windows use `.venvScriptsactivate` قم بتثبيت pipenv Package Manager
pip install pipenvتثبيت التبعيات:
pipenv installتهيئة قاعدة البيانات:
flask db init
flask db upgradeتشغيل التطبيق:
flask run افتح متصفحك وانتقل إلى http://127.0.0.1:5000 .
app.py : ملف التطبيق الرئيسي يحتوي على طرق ومنطق.models.py : نماذج قاعدة البيانات للطالب والغرفة والمصروفات.forms.py : نماذج لتسجيل الطلاب وإضافة النفقات.templates/ : قوالب HTML لصفحات التطبيق.static/ : ملفات ثابتة بما في ذلك CSS والصور.migrations/ : ملفات ترحيل قاعدة البيانات. / : الصفحة الرئيسية مع روابط للتسجيل وعرض الطلاب وعرض الغرف وإدارة النفقات./enroll : نموذج لتسجيل طالب جديد./students : قائمة بجميع الطلاب المسجلين./rooms : قائمة بجميع الغرف والطلاب المعينين./expenses : شكل لإضافة النفقات وعرض إجمالي النفقات الشهرية. هذا المشروع مرخص بموجب ترخيص معهد ماساتشوستس للتكنولوجيا. انظر ملف الترخيص لمزيد من التفاصيل.
المساهمات مرحب بها! يرجى فتح مشكلة أو إرسال طلب سحب.
للحصول على أي أسئلة أو اقتراحات ، يرجى الاتصال بـ [email protected].